Originally Posted by Sonic Boom
Didn't the yanks make a V8 RWD drive concept as well?
Rich
The RS8 wasn't a concept
It was built using some parts from Kugel and other parts made for Ford, rear suspension and part of the steering was different to the Kugel kit.
It was built to showcase the new Cammer V8 which was developed for aftermarket use, not for production cars.

The RS8 was never intended as a road legal car to be sold by Ford. I believe 2 were built and they were only ever demonstrated on offroad circuits.
